Essential Mix extended schedule
24 Sept - Fergie Live From Lush
1 October - Bob Sinclar
8 October - Marcel Woods, Tide Boys Live From The Tidy Weekender
15 October - Trentemoller
22 October - Pete Tong & Scott Bradford Live From Digital Newcastle
29 October - Andy Cato
5 November - Dan Ghenacia
12 November - Optimo
19 November - Mark Knight
